Abstract
The invention belongs to the LED packaging technology field, and especially discloses a direct-insertion-type LED lamp bead. The provided direct-insertion-type LED lamp bead which is simple in structure is reasonable in design, a positive pin and a negative pin of the lamp bead can be distinguished from appearance rapidly without energization test, subsequent production technology flows are simplified and the product yield is raised. The direct-insertion-type LED lamp bead comprises a lamp bead body, a positive pin, a negative pin and an LED chip. The lamp bead body packages the LED chip, the positive pin and the negative pin. The lamp bead body is elliptical. A boss is arranged at the outer circumference of the lamp bead body. The boss is vertical to the connection line of the positive pin and the negative pin.

Background technology
LED lamp pearl is a kind of semiconductor electronic component that can be luminous, and English abbreviation is LED, and also known as light-emitting diode, because its volume is little, power is low, long service life and environmental protection is widely used in illuminating industry.
Direct insertion LED lamp bead outline packages technique is all form elliptical lamps pearl by encapsulating at present, and then carry out toasting and cutting, although distinguish positive and negative electrode when lamp pearl cutting for being easy to, positive and negative electrode is cut into long-short foot, but because pin trims by some enterprises out of need before use lamp pearl, at this moment just need again to light with machine when lamp pearl plug-in unit line to differentiate lamp pearl both positive and negative polarity, add numerous and diverse degree during lamp pearl wiring, extend the plug-in unit line time, cause the reduction of production efficiency, and also cannot differentiate both positive and negative polarity in appearance when lamp pearl is reprocessed.
Summary of the invention
The present invention overcomes the deficiency that prior art exists, and provides a kind of structure simple, reasonable in design, does not need energising test from distinguishing lamp pearl both positive and negative polarity fast in appearance, can to simplify subsequent production technological process, improving the direct insertion LED lamp bead of product yield.
In order to solve the problems of the technologies described above, the technical solution used in the present invention is: direct insertion LED lamp bead, comprise lamp pearl body, positive pole pin, negative pole pin and LED chip, lamp pearl body is by LED chip, positive pole pin and negative pole pin package, lamp pearl body is oval, the outer circumference of described lamp pearl body is provided with a boss, and described boss is perpendicular to the line of positive pole pin and negative pole pin.
Preferably, the bottom surface of described boss is concordant with lamp pearl body bottom surface, and lamp pearl end face is concordant with the bowl cup of elliptical lamps pearl body.
Preferably, described boss and this body by integral forming of lamp pearl are arranged.
The present invention compared with prior art has following beneficial effect: the present invention by arranging boss in the outer circumference of lamp pearl body, so just can get on to distinguish from outward appearance the both positive and negative polarity of LED lamp bead, plug-in unit vibrating disk can select the injection of lamp pearl polarity OK automatically, need not test, direct plug connector module, simplify enterprise's plug-in unit technological process of production, improve product yield, promote the usability of LED lamp bead.

Embodiment
As shown in Figure 1 and Figure 2, direct insertion LED lamp bead, comprise lamp pearl body 1, positive pole pin 3, negative pole pin 2 and LED chip, LED chip, positive pole pin 3 and negative pole pin 2 encapsulate by lamp pearl body 1, lamp pearl body 1 is oval, and the outer circumference of described lamp pearl body 1 is provided with a boss 4, and described boss 4 is perpendicular to the line of positive pole pin 3 and negative pole pin 2, the bottom surface of described boss 4 is concordant with lamp pearl body 1 bottom surface, and lamp pearl end face is concordant with the bowl cup of elliptical lamps pearl body 1.When encapsulating by boss 4 and the one-body molded setting of lamp pearl body 1.
Boss 4 can be arranged on front, at this moment positive pole pin 3 is on the right side of boss 4, and boss 4, on the left of boss 4, also can be arranged on lamp pearl body 1 back side according to the plug-in unit technological process of production by negative pole pin 2, at this moment positive pole pin 3 is in the left side of boss 4, and negative pole pin 2 is on the right side of boss 4.
The present invention changes mould bar when encapsulating, boss 4 is formed in lamp pearl body 1 front or the back side after making encapsulating, height is concordant as bowl cup at the bottom of glue, LED lamp bead can be made so only just can to distinguish both positive and negative polarity in appearance from it when plug-in unit line, plug-in unit vibrating disk can select the injection of lamp pearl polarity OK automatically, direct plug connector module need not be tested, simplify the technological process of production, improve yield.Compared with existing direct plugging-in LED profile, this invention simplifies the technological process of LED lamp bead application enterprise when plug-in unit is produced, improve the practicality of LED lamp bead.
